Austin Community College is a public two-year institution that serves a diverse population of approximately 41,000 credit students each Fall and Spring semester. We embrace our identity as a community college, as reflected in our mission statement. We promote student success and community development by providing affordable access, through traditional and distance learning modes, to higher education and workforce training, including appropriate applied baccalaureate degrees, in our service area.

Job Posting Title:

Upward Bound Summer Program - Instructor: Geometry (Hourly)

Job Description Summary:

To provide specialized, short-term instruction to Upward bound students as a way to enhance students' ability to gain content mastery and be successful in the respective content area. This positon is from May 8, 2023 until June 24, 2023.

Job Description:

Description of Duties and Tasks
Essential duties and respon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.
  • Provides specialized, short term instruction to high school students.
  • Develops and correlates curriculum and instruction to the Texas Essential Knowledge and Skills (TEKS) standards within the respective content area.
  • Utilizes best practices in regard to classroom management in order to foster student persistence and success.
  • Collaborates closely with other Upward Bound Advisors, tutors, and other appropriate personnel to maximize academic benefits for each individual student.
  • Attends program meetings as assigned.
  • Manages time and classroom effectively.
  • Maintains up-to-date records of student grades and progress.
  • Assists with additional summer program duties as assigned.
